Former Greer band director, Jeffrey Leo Norman, died on December 17.
Originally born in Louisiana, he began his teaching career in South Carolina at Ninety-Six High School and spent 17 years at Wren Middle/Wren High School in Piedmont. He then spent 15 years at Greer High School, where he retired in 2022.

The Empanada Shack food truck in Greer was stolen last week and totaled in an accident in Lagrange, Georgia along I-85.
The owner, Julio Vidal, noticed his food truck was stolen when he drove up to the location of The Empanada Shack, at 701 S. Buncombe Road, on December 23.

After two months in business, the Greer Opry House is closing its doors once again.
The building was most recently known as The Spinning Jenny, but on November 4, the structure returned to its roots as the Greer Opry House, located at 107 Cannon St.
